How much do roofing operations man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for roofing operations manager in Chicago, IL is $65,421.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,300.00 and $79,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a roofing operations manager?

Roofing Operations Managers are professionals responsible for overseeing all aspects of roofing projects within a company. Their duties include managing project timelines, coordinating teams, ensuring safety compliance, maintaining quality standards, and handling client communications. They play a critical role in planning, scheduling, and executing roofing jobs efficiently and within budget. Additionally, Roofing Operations Managers are often involved in hiring staff, procuring materials, and troubleshooting issues that arise during projects.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a roofing operations manager?

To thrive as a Roofing Operations Manager, you need strong project management abilities, in-depth knowledge of roofing systems, and experience in construction oversight, often supported by a background in construction management or a related field. Familiarity with project management software, budgeting tools, and safety compliance systems is typically required. Leadership, problem-solving,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for coordinating teams and handling client relations. These competencies ensure projects are completed efficiently, safely, and to quality standards, fostering business success and client satisfaction.

What are the primary challenges a roofing operations manager faces when coordinating multiple projects simultaneously?

A Roofing Operations Manager often juggles several projects at once, which can pose challenges like scheduling crews efficiently, ensuring timely delivery of materials, and maintaining quality standards across all job sites. Effective communication with both field teams and office staff is crucial to avoid delays and misunderstandings. Additionally, adapting quickly to weather changes and managing customer expectations are essential for successful project outcomes. Strong organizational and leadership skills help overcome these challenges and keep projects on track.

What is the difference between Roofing Operations Manager vs Roofing Supervisor?

AspectRoofing Operations ManagerRoofing Supervisor
CertificationsOSHA safety training, industry-specific certificationsOSHA safety training, basic roofing certifications
Work EnvironmentOversees multiple projects, manages teams, strategic planningSupervises daily on-site activities, directs crew members
ResponsibilitiesProject management, budgeting, client communicationOn-site supervision, quality control, safety enforcement

The Roofing Operations Manager typically handles broader project oversight, planning, and client relations, while the Roofing Supervisor focuses on daily on-site supervision and crew management. Both roles require safety certifications and industry experience, but the manager's role is more strategic and administrative, whereas the supervisor's role is more hands-on and operational.

Operations Manager – Roofing & Siding Division

The Operations Department is responsible for the scheduling, measuring, purchasing, installation and service of Roofing and Siding products for our customers. This position requires the ability to maximize the performance of both the Roofing and Siding markets by directing daily, weekly and monthly operational activities while providing leadership, motivation, training and development to the Operations Department staff. The Operations Manager provides leadership and oversight for the day-to-day operations of both divisions, ensuring operational efficiency, profitability, quality and customer delight while fostering a high-performing and positive workplace culture. Job Responsibilities:
  • Oversee the daily operations of both the Roofing and Siding divisions, including scheduling, production, installation and service activities.
  • Schedule and coordinate roofing and siding crews for project installations.
  • Supervise field installations of roofing and siding products to ensure projects are completed safely, efficiently and according to Feldco standards.
  • Coordinate with and relay production information to field installers, subcontractors and internal teams.
  • Manage all Roofing and Siding division employees, both in the office and in the field.
  • Schedule and coordinate additional subcontractors, suppliers and services associated with Roofing and Siding projects as needed.
  • Ensure all customer contract requirements are documented and executed to a degree that delights, rather than simply satisfies, our customers.
  • Utilize Feldco’s CRM tools to manage customer contracts, appointments and customer delight programs.
  • Identify opportunities to improve operational efficiency through process improvements, technology enhancements and other initiatives.
  • Deliver a safe, secure, clean and fair work environment for all Feldco employees.
  • Conduct staff performance reviews for Roofing and Siding employees, with a focus on employee development, performance improvement and succession planning as appropriate.
  • Ensure employees are familiar with and consistently follow established standard operating procedures.
  • Ensure company policies are communicated, administered and enforced, including accounting, operational, safety, regulatory and administrative policies.
  • Ensure associates and installers have the necessary tools, materials, equipment and resources to perform their assigned duties each day.
  • Operate within approved budgets for Roofing and Siding operations, including labor, overtime, purchasing and subcontractor expenses.
  • Monitor operational performance and identify opportunities to improve productivity, profitability and customer satisfaction.
  • Coordinate the collection and reporting of performance measurements consistent with customer and Feldco requirements.
  • Address operational issues and customer concerns promptly and effectively, ensuring appropriate follow-up and resolution.
  • Maintain strong communication and collaboration between the Operations, Sales, Installation, Service, Accounting and other departments.
  • Perform other duties and special projects as assigned by leadership.
Position Requirements:
  • At least 5+ years of experience within the Home improvement and construction industry.
  • At least 3+ years of experience within the roofing industry overall (Residential roofing background preferred)
  • At least 2+ years of experiencemanaging employees within the roofing, construction or home improvement industry
  • Detailed oriented, organized and efficient. No tolerance for errors or oversights.
  • Problem solving skills necessary to diagnose, implement and complete installations and service calls which result in total customer delight.
